It's essential to know what facilities are at your disposal when visiting a train station, and Kirkham & Wesham has a range of them to ensure your journey is smooth. The station is fully equipped with ticket buying options including a ticket office open Monday from 06:40 to 17:45, and on Sunday from 08:30 to 16:15. For on-the-go travelers,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ets, with accessible options to suit those with mobility challenges.
For your convenience, an indu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ments. The station features CCTV for enhanced safety, although note that there are no dedicated luggage storage facilities. While Kirkham & Wesham doesn’t offer waiting rooms, it does provide ample seating areas.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out, making it categorized as a Category A and scooter-friendly station. However, certain amenities such as refreshment facilities, shops, and public Wi-Fi are not available on-site, so plan accordingly.

Bentley station might not boast a ticket office, but fear not; ticket machines are present and ready to dispense or collect your pre-purchased tickets. For those relying on accessibility, the station ensures step-free access in several key areas and provides accessible ticket machines. If you need assistance, help points are available, although the station is usually unstaffed. You can call the helpline at 08002006060 if you run into any issues.
Although the station doesn't provide amenities like refreshments, waiting rooms, or even toilets, one can always rely on the basic security features like CCTV monitoring. Cyclists will be pleased to find sheltered cycle storage with stands, ensuring peace of mind while you travel.
